How Many Watts Do Appliances Really Use?

Ever considered how much power your gadgets are using ? The stated wattage on a item's label often isn't always the full story . Many home equipment, like refrigerators or televisions , might advertise a certain wattage, but their real usage is frequently lower due to factors like sleep modes and variable functional conditions. For instance , a microwave might be rated at 1000 watts, but it's rarely operating at that capacity for the entire cycle . Understanding these details is key to precisely determining your residence's power consumption.

How Many Watts for a Home Charger?

Determining the appropriate wattage of a home charger can seem complicated at first . Many smartphones, pads and computers use common USB power adapters operating from 5W to close to 18W. However , newer electronics, particularly those supporting rapid charging technologies , might require 25W, 45W, or even higher wattage. Basically, check a device’s requirements to ensure suitable charging.

A Several Kilowatts Can It Require to Power...

Figuring out what electricity an item consumes can feel tricky, but it's relatively straightforward than you might assume. Usually, most domestic equipment have a rating in watts on a sticker. For example, a typical bulb might use 60 watts, while a icebox could use 100-200 watts to function. However, keep in mind that certain machines have fluctuating electricity usage, mainly those with movements or heating coils.
